Transaction 5d76b7677999d4410a4fcaa04cfec2b7e865e0a9b2c45384ab683685d995145e
1 Input
1 Output
-
5d76b7677999d4410a4fcaa04cfec2b7e865e0a9b2c45384ab683685d995145e:0
- value
- 40529
- script pubkey
- OP_0 OP_PUSHBYTES_32 03a872987384de9b03324816c4d6f995182cec55e70b7a406e9b705ef2448fd6
- address
- bc1qqw589xrnsn0fkqejfqtvf4hej5vzemz4uu9h5srwndc9aujy3ltqlxn73d